The effect of air infiltration on CO2 in the home. Normal level is 1240 ppm for our family of four with windows closed. Home has no principal ventilaton fan. Now with wind steady 42 km/h, gusts to 70, we are getting 941ppm: unintentional ventilaton. #buildingscience#covidCO2
#covidco2 Afternoon dental office CO2 measurements: Waiting room / reception 1150ppm. Operatory with door closed and two people reached 1425ppm then the door was opened. Small tower portable air cleaner in the room, large unit in the hallway with UV.
#COVIDCO2 measurements: Dollar store, short drive, pharmacy. Dollar store peaked at 1300 ppm, didn't stay to see it go higher. Logged in 10 second intervals with HOBO MX1102A. Both stores had approximately the same occupant density (not crowded) & age of construction.
